Vue 3.0_适合哪些项目?Composition使用Vue 3.0可以让你的项目更高效、更可靠
Vue 3.0:适合哪些项目?
一、性能大提升,包更小
Vue 3.0让速度飞起来!它不仅让虚拟DOM更高效,还减少了不必要的渲染。而且,它还支持树形抖动,能帮你把不用的代码都摇掉,让包变得更小,加载更快。
二、代码更清晰,复用更方便
Composition API是Vue 3.0的明星功能,它让你把代码组织得井井有条,还能创建可复用的逻辑单元,让代码像拼图一样模块化。
三、TypeScript友好,开发体验佳
Vue 3.0对TypeScript的支持超级棒,类型推断和声明都做得很好,让开发体验更顺畅,减少错误,提高代码质量。
四、长期维护,放心用
Vue 3.0是最新版本,官方会持续更新,支持力度大。社区也超级活跃,新特性和新工具都会优先支持Vue 3.0。
如果你追求高性能、代码清晰、TypeScript支持好,还打算长期维护项目,Vue 3.0绝对是你的不二之选!
进一步的建议
- 评估现有项目:看看你的Vue 2.x项目是否值得升级到Vue 3.0。
- 学习和培训:让团队成员掌握Vue 3.0的新技能。
- 实验和迭代:先在小项目中试水,积累经验后再大规模应用。
相关问答FAQs
1. 什么是Vue 3.0,为什么要使用它?
Vue 3.0是Vue.js的下一个版本,它带来了很多新特性,比如更好的性能、更小的包大小、更好的TypeScript支持等。使用Vue 3.0可以让你的项目更高效、更可靠。
2. 什么时候应该考虑使用Vue 3.0来开发前端项目?
如果你对性能有高要求、需要TypeScript支持,或者对响应式数据有特别需求,Vue 3.0都是很好的选择。
3. 如何升级现有的Vue项目到3.0版本?
首先确保项目升级到Vue 2.6,然后了解Vue 3.0的新特性,使用官方的迁移工具,并根据需要调整代码。
表格:Vue 2.x 和 Vue 3.0 对比
特性 | Vue 2.x | Vue 3.0 |
---|---|---|
性能 | 中等 | 卓越 |
包大小 | 较大 | 更小 |
代码组织 | 复杂 | 清晰 |
TypeScript 支持 | 有限 | 完善 |